                  Originally posted by randys View Post
                  I wondering if exists a quality difference between using PI4 image or a complete setup (Raspian OS + Dump1090 + FR24 Data Feeder).

                  There is no quality difference, as the latest Pi24 image has same components (i.e. Raspbian Buster + FR24 feeder + dump1090-mutability 1.15 EB_VER).

                  The only difference is in configuration. In Pi24 image, the fr24feed uses setting "receiver=dvbt". This setting modifies dump1090-mitability configuration as follows:

                  (1) dump1090-mitability does not start at boot by itself. It is started by fr24feed.

                  (2) All output ports of dump1090-mutability are blocked. Other feedes dont get data unless in fr24feed settings field "Process arguments" an argument --net is added.

                  (3) The user cannot directly set gain, latitude, longitude in dump1090 configurayion. These are specified in fr24feed settings, and fr24feed passes these to dump1090-mutability when fr24feed issues start command to it.

                  (4) The systemctl command start stop restart are also blocked.

                  In nutshell, in Pi24 image, the dump1090-mutability is under control of fr24feed, but this does NOT affect performance in any way.

                  If you use Raspbian Buster image, and install dump1090-mutability by following command and use fr24feed setting
                  "receiver=beast-tcp"
                  "host=127.0.0.1:30005"
                  then dump1090-mutability functions as an independent software.


                  Raspbian Bister image from Raspberrypi.org - Install and configure dump1090-mutability
                  Code:
                  sudo apt update
                  sudo apt install dump1090-mutability
                  
                  sudo usermod -a -G plugdev dump1090
                  sudo systemctl restart dump1090-mutability  
                  
                  sudo dpkg-reconfigure dump1090-mutability

                  Raspbian Buster image from Raspberrypi.org - Install FR24 feeder

                  Note:With Raspbian image, Do NOT use setting "receiver=dvbt". Use setting "receiver=beast-tcp"

                  Code:
                  sudo bash -c "$(wget -O - https://repo-feed.flightradar24.com/install_fr24_rpi.sh)"

                          In lstest Pi24 image:
                          (1) A file named ssh is already existing in /boot. No need to create it again.

                          (2) File wpa_supplicant.conf already exists with necessary code in /boot. No need to create it again. Only replace in this file the ssid and password by your actual values. However you may need to add one line at top as follows (in some countries wifi fails to work without adding line for country)

                          Country=GB
